Configuring wireless connection
To connect to a wireless network, follow the instructions below:
1.  Double-click the crossed wireless network icon (pic) on 
       the notification area.
2.  Select the wireless network you want to connect to 
       from the list and click Connect.
3.  After connection was established, you will see 
       Connected.
 For security concerns, Do NOT connect to an 
       unsecured network, otherwise, the transmitted 
       information without encryption might be visible to 
       others.
 Enter the network security key if necessary.
Configuring wired connection
Using a static IP
1.  Right-click the network icon on the 
       notification area and select Open 
       Network Connections.
2.  Right-click Local Area Connection and 
       select Properties.
3.  Highlight Internet protocol (TCP/IP) and 
       click Properties.
4.  Select Use the following IP address.
5.  Enter your IP address, subnet mask and 
       Default gateway.
6.  If needed, enter the preferred DNS server address.
7.  After entering all of the related values, click OK to finish the configuration.
